Top 5 Fish Games on iOS in Norway: Q1 2022 Performance
Discover how the top 5 fish-themed games on iOS performed in Norway during Q1 2022, including insights on downloads, revenue, and active users from Sensor Tower.
In Q1 2022, the top 5 fish-themed games on iOS in Norway showed varied performance in terms of downloads, revenue, and active users. Here's a closer look at the trends for each game:
Fishdom from Playrix saw a steady weekly revenue, starting at approximately $24.9K in late December and ending at around $19.7K by the end of March. Weekly downloads ranged from 1.3K to a peak of 3.8K in the week of March 21. Active users fluctuated between 8.6K and 11.4K, with a significant rise in late March.
Hungry Shark World by Ubisoft experienced a varied revenue trend, starting at $188 and peaking at $691 in late February. Downloads showed a significant jump to 1.2K in the week of February 28, while active users peaked at 6.5K in the same period.
Hungry Shark Evolution, also from Ubisoft, had consistent weekly revenue, ranging from $131 to $401. Downloads peaked at 730 in mid-January, while active users saw a high of nearly 5K in the same month, before stabilizing around 3.6K to 4.6K in the following weeks.
My Dolphin Show from SPIL GAMES saw modest revenue, with a peak of $80 in early March. Downloads ranged between 74 and 350, with active users peaking at 369 in early February and then gradually decreasing to around 130 by the end of March.
King of Crabs by Robot Squid Ltd had fluctuating revenue, peaking at $146 in late December and experiencing a notable increase to $103 in late March. Downloads saw a significant rise to 135 in the last week of March, with active users reaching 121 in the same period.
